Adding packages is `dotnet add package {PackageName}`. That's it.
Worrying about version compatibility for new projects has stopped being an issue. The package either targets NS2.0 or whatever latest LTS currently is, in which case you just add its reference, or it doesn't in which case you use something else.
If it does, in 98% situations it just works. In the last 2% it has native dependencies which means either a) the package ships with binaries built for all popular platforms, b) the package adds a platform-specific dependent package automatically, or manually and mentions that in README (either with dotnet add package or system-wide library, apt-get install and friends), or c) the package comes with windows only native dll, which happens with ancient unmaintained packages, it's a rare case nowadays fortunately.
As someone whose primary PL is C#, I found https://github.com/waf/CSharpRepl and https://github.com/dotnet-script/dotnet-script far more accessible and useful. Compilation caching for the latter works relatively well to make startup latency tolerable for using it for writing scripts over Python. It's not the smoothest ride, but the advantages of C# make up for this.
Or I just do `dotnet new console -o MyScriptName --aot`, echo code into Program.cs and `dotnet publish -o .` it. Some do that with Rust as well. Especially useful if you need your script to go through a lot of data quickly and parallelize that well too.
